Groundbreaking Battery Technology and Capacity

Superior LiFePO₄ Chemistry

The RIVER 2 Max 500 stands apart from conventional portable power stations through its implementation of Lithium Iron Phosphate (LiFePO₄) battery chemistry. This technology represents a significant advancement over traditional lithium-ion configurations, offering fundamentally enhanced stability and safety characteristics. The chemical structure of LFP cells inherently resists thermal runaway—a critical safety advantage for portable power solutions.

Beyond safety, this advanced battery architecture delivers extraordinary longevity. The LFP cells maintain structural integrity through thousands of charge-discharge cycles where conventional lithium-ion batteries would experience significant degradation.

Exceptional Cycle Life and Longevity

With a rated capacity between 499-512Wh, the RIVER 2 Max 500 achieves an exceptional 3,000+ full charge cycles while maintaining at least 80% of its original capacity. This translates to approximately 10 years of regular use (at 6 times weekly), presenting exceptional long-term value. Most competing units using conventional lithium-ion typically offer only 500-800 cycles before significant capacity loss.

From a practical perspective, this means the RIVER 2 Max 500 can deliver approximately 1.5 million watt-hours of total lifetime energy—effectively serving as a strategic investment rather than a consumable power solution.

Unmatched Charging Speed and Versatility

Revolutionary Fast-Charging Capability

The standout feature of the RIVER 2 Max 500 is its unprecedented charging speed. The unit goes from completely depleted to fully charged in just 60 minutes when connected to standard AC power. This represents a paradigm shift in portable power station technology, where typical recharge times for similar capacity units range from 3-8 hours.

The charging system accepts up to 660W of AC input power, efficiently managing the thermal requirements through advanced charging algorithms and thermal management systems.

Multiple Charging Pathways

The charging architecture provides remarkable flexibility through multiple input options:

  • Solar Charging: Accepts 11-50V at up to 13A for a maximum 220W solar input. Under optimal conditions, this can generate 1.2-1.5 kWh daily—effectively replenishing the entire capacity multiple times during daylight hours.
  • Automotive Charging: Compatible with both 12V and 24V vehicle systems at 8A (100W), enabling recharging during transit.
  • USB-C PD Bidirectional: The 100W USB-C port functions bidirectionally, serving both as an input for charging the unit and an output for powering devices.

This multi-path charging architecture ensures the unit remains operational across diverse scenarios, from grid-connected environments to completely off-grid applications.

Comprehensive Output Options and Power Delivery

Robust AC Power Output

The core power delivery system provides 500W of continuous AC power through four standard outlets. This baseline capacity handles most portable electronics, small appliances, and essential devices.

For higher-demand applications, the proprietary X-Boost technology temporarily supports loads up to 1,000W. This dynamic power management system intelligently modulates voltage to accommodate momentary surge requirements—enabling the operation of devices that would typically require a much larger power station.

Diverse Port Selection

The output interface provides comprehensive connectivity for modern devices:

  • 4× AC Outlets: Standard outlets delivering pure sine wave AC power
  • USB-C PD: 100W bidirectional port supporting devices requiring USB Power Delivery (5-20V, 5A)
  • 3× USB-A Ports: Each providing 5V/2.4A (12W) for standard USB devices
  • Regulated 12.6V Outputs: Both automotive socket (10A) and DC5521 connector (3A) for specialized equipment

This port architecture simultaneously supports multiple device categories—from sensitive electronics to power-hungry appliances—without requiring additional adapters or converters.

Compact Design and Portability Features

Optimized Power-to-Weight Ratio

At just 13.2 pounds (6.0-6.1 kg), the RIVER 2 Max 500 achieves an exceptional power-to-weight ratio. The unit delivers approximately 38 watt-hours per pound—significantly outperforming many competitors in the portable power category.

The compact dimensions (10.6″ × 10.2″ × 7.7″) create a footprint comparable to a small toaster oven, yet contain the equivalent energy capacity of roughly 140 smartphone batteries.

Strategic Portability Engineering

The compact form factor optimizes both transportation and storage efficiency. The unit occupies minimal space in vehicles, backpacks, or emergency supply kits while maintaining robust output capabilities.

For perspective, the RIVER 2 Max 500 weighs approximately half as much as comparable 500Wh units from previous generation technologies, while delivering superior power output and faster charging.

Advanced Safety Features and Certifications

Industry-Leading Safety Certification

The RIVER 2 Max 500 holds the distinction of being the first portable power station to receive TÜV Rheinland safety certification. This independent verification confirms adherence to rigorous international safety standards following extensive testing protocols.

The certification encompasses electrical safety, electromagnetic compatibility, and hazardous substance limitations—providing objective validation of the unit’s safety architecture.

Comprehensive Protection Systems

The integrated Battery Management System (BMS) implements multiple protective mechanisms:

  • Over-voltage protection
  • Over-temperature monitoring
  • Over-current limitation
  • Short-circuit prevention
  • Cell balancing algorithms

These systems continuously monitor operational parameters at the millisecond level, preemptively identifying and neutralizing potential safety concerns before they develop into hazardous conditions.

Thermal Management Architecture

The thermal regulation system utilizes precision temperature sensors and variable-speed cooling. Under heavy load or rapid charging conditions, the cooling fans may operate at up to 62 dB—comparable to normal conversation levels.

This active thermal management extends both operational lifespan and immediate safety margins by preventing the temperature excursions that typically accelerate battery degradation.

Real-World Applications and Performance

Outdoor and Adventure Applications

Field testing confirms exceptional performance in outdoor scenarios. The unit successfully powered astronomical equipment including computerized telescopes, cameras, and laptops for extended astrophotography sessions lasting 4+ hours.

The combined capacity and output capabilities effectively support weekend camping trips for small groups, providing power for cooking equipment, site lighting, device charging, and portable refrigeration.

Emergency Preparedness

The 500Wh capacity successfully powers critical home equipment during outages. A typical home router and modem combination (25W) operates for approximately 20 hours, while CPAP devices (30-60W) run for 8-16 hours depending on pressure settings and humidification requirements.

The rapid recharge capability provides a strategic advantage during intermittent power availability, allowing users to quickly replenish capacity during brief grid restoration periods.

Mobile Living Applications

In RV and van environments, the unit demonstrated impressive versatility. Users successfully operated 800W electric kettles via the X-Boost function, powered projectors for entertainment, maintained refrigeration, and supported multiple charging devices simultaneously.

The combination of solar charging capability and compact dimensions makes it particularly suitable for space-constrained mobile living environments where both power capacity and physical space remain premium considerations.
